Melinda Gates Opens Up on Painful Marriage Memories Amid New Epstein Files

Melinda Gates has publicly addressed the emotional impact of the recently released Jeffrey Epstein files, admitting that the details have resurfaced difficult memories from her past. In a candid conversation on an NPR podcast, the philanthropist revealed that the renewed scrutiny regarding her ex-husband, Bill Gates, and his alleged associations with the late sex offender has been deeply distressing.

For Melinda, the emergence of these documents serves as a reminder of a turbulent period in her life. She explained that seeing these details in the public domain brings back memories of very painful times during her 27-year marriage to the Microsoft co-founder. She emphasized that while she has managed to move forward, she believes those named in the documents must be held accountable for their actions.

The latest batch of files released by the US Justice Department contains explosive claims. Draft emails attributed to Epstein allege that Bill Gates sought medical help in 2013 for a sexually transmitted disease, purportedly contracted during an affair. The documents suggest that Epstein attempted to use this information to manipulate Gates.

Melinda expressed a sense of "unbelievable sadness" regarding the entire situation. She reiterated that leaving her marriage and the foundation was a necessary step for her own well-being. Despite her personal pain, she expressed hope that the victims of Epstein’s crimes, many of whom were minors, would finally receive justice.

Bill Gates has vehemently denied the accusations found in the files. A spokesperson for the billionaire stated that the claims are "absurd and completely false." His team argues that the documents merely reflect Epstein’s frustration over Gates refusing to maintain a relationship with him. The interview has gained significant traction online, with tech mogul Elon Musk reacting to the clips on social media.
